Diversified Technologies, Inc. (DTI) is an international leader in the design and manufacture of high-power electrical equipment. Our team of engineers and scientists collaborates to develop the world's most powerful radar transmitters, pulsed power units for advanced processing in food, energy, and wastewater sectors, and cutting-edge R&D for laboratories.
